Apple iSports Secures $25 Million Capital Facility from LDA Capital Group for Gaming Acquisitions
Apple iSports, a rising player in the digital sports and entertainment industry, has announced a major financial development. The company has secured a capital facility of up to $25 million from the global investment firm LDA Capital Group LLC.
The company aims to use this significant funding to fuel acquisitions in the gaming and entertainment sector and to strengthen its vision to dominate the competitive digital sports ecosystem.
LDA Capital’s Commitment to Apple iSports
The deal between Apple iSports and LDA Capital is a structured equity facility, giving the company access to flexible capital. Apple iSports can draw funds over three years based on its growth strategies and funding needs. This move is seen as a strong vote of confidence from one of the leading global investment groups specializing in disruptive and high-growth sectors.
LDA Capital is known for backing companies that have scalable business models and innovative offerings. Their support suggests a strong belief in the future of Apple iSports, especially as it expands its reach in eSports, fantasy gaming, and AI-powered sports tech.
